The impact of water on expansive soils is the primary cause of foundation problems. Too much moisture causes the soil to swell, while too little moisture causes the soil to shrink. If all soils beneath a foundation shrink or swell somewhat uniformly there will unlikely be a problem. However, if only part of a foundation heaves or settles, the differential movement can cause cracks and other damage. Even with proper moisture conditioning and compaction of soils under a building pad during construction, soil structure can vary dramatically with seasonal climate and moisture changes such as heavy precipitation, frost or drought.
RAM JACK® Foundation Solutions began in Oklahoma in 1968 and continues to evolve as a highly reliable system of strong steel tubing called “piers” (or “piles”) driven deep into the ground—all the way to bedrock or suitable load-bearing strata. Ram Jack’s patented steel Helical Piers and Push/Resistance Piers provide distinct and lasting benefits over concrete piering and piling. RAM JACK® Helical Piers consist of steel shafts with round helix plates welded down various points of the shaft. They are used to transfer loads from upper surface soil layers to deeper, more suitable load-bearing rock or solid soil stratum. Piers are torque-driven into the earth until they reach bedrock or a minimum depth determined by engineers. Brackets are then attached on top of the piers to support construction of new foundations, or to rest under the foundations of existing structures. Helical Piers are the product of choice for new construction applications. Piers are driven into place and capped with pre-construction brackets. Brackets are then anchored to rebar in the foundation before concrete is poured. Helical Anchors or tie-backs can also be driven at various angles to support retaining walls, tower structures, light poles, large tents and other similar structures.
RAM JACK® Push Piers are also known as Resistance Piers, since they push against or use the resistance of an existing structure’s foundation to drive themselves to a depth in the ground where the strata directly supports the load of the structure. Push Piers are the most common solution for repairing damaged foundations. These round, steel pipe piles are hydraulically-driven into the ground and combined with various foundation attachment brackets used to “underpin” the foundation of an existing structure. The assembly is driven vertically below the foundation or footing of a structure to bear on rock or a solid soil stratum. Hydraulic jacks or cylinders are then used to raise the affected areas where settlement has occurred in a structure, resulting in Maximum Practical Recovery of the structure’s elevation.
